Apple Pie Egg Rolls Ingredients For the Egg Rolls: • Egg Roll Wrappers – These provide a crispy exterior; you can substitute with wonton wrappers if desired. • Canned Apple Pie Filling – This is the star for your filling, adding sweetness and flavor; homemade filling can enhance freshness. • Vegetable Oil – Essential for frying, ensuring those egg rolls get nice and crispy; make sure it’s hot before adding the rolls. For the Filling: • Brown Sugar – Adds a caramelized sweetness to the filling; feel free to adjust to suit your taste! • Ground Cinnamon – This spice infuses warmth into the filling; increase the amount for a more pronounced flavor. Optional Toppings: • Walnuts – Adding crunch and flavor; can be omitted or replaced with your preferred nut. • Caramel Sauce – For drizzling over the egg rolls, adding sweetness and a touch of elegance—perfect for your Apple Pie Egg Rolls!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Apple Pie Egg Rolls Step 1: Prepare the Filling Start by heating a skillet over medium heat. In a mixing bowl, combine canned apple pie filling with brown sugar and ground cinnamon, stirring well to mix the flavors. Allow this delicious blend to sit for about 5 minutes, letting the spices infuse while you prepare your egg roll wrappers. Step 2: Assemble the Egg Rolls Lay out your egg roll wrappers on a clean surface, with a corner pointing towards you. Spoon about 2 tablespoons of the prepared apple pie filling onto the center of each wrapper. Top it with a sprinkle of the streusel topping mixture for added texture and sweetness. Make sure not to overfill; this will keep them sealed properly. Step 3: Seal the Egg Rolls Melt some butter and brush it along the edges of each wrapper to help seal them together. Fold the corners in towards the center and roll tightly from the bottom, ensuring the filling is secure inside. Press the edges firmly to remove any air, making sure they are well-sealed to prevent any leaks while frying. Step 4: Heat the Oil In a deep skillet, heat about 2 inches of vegetable oil over medium-high heat. To check if the oil is ready, drop in a small piece of leftover wrapper; it should sizzle immediately. The ideal frying temperature is around 350°F (175°C), which will create that perfect golden-brown crust on your Apple Pie Egg Rolls. Step 5: Fry the Egg Rolls Carefully lower each egg roll into the hot oil, allowing only a few at a time to prevent overcrowding. Fry for about 3-4 minutes, turning occasionally, until they are golden brown and crispy on all sides. Keep an eye on them so they don’t burn, ensuring a delightful crunch outside while the filling remains warm and gooey inside. Step 6: Drain and Serve Once golden brown, remove the egg rolls from the oil and place them on a plate lined with paper towels to drain any excess oil. While still warm, garnish with chopped walnuts for added crunch and drizzle with caramel sauce for a sweet finish. Serve your Apple Pie Egg Rolls immediately and enjoy the crispy, comforting flavors! Expert Tips for Apple Pie Egg Rolls Oil Temperature: Ensure the oil is hot enough (around 350°F) for frying; this keeps the egg rolls crispy and prevents them from absorbing too much oil. Filling Amount: Avoid overfilling the wrappers. Using about 2 tablespoons of filling per egg roll prevents leaks and helps maintain their crispy exterior. Sealing Technique: Brush melted butter on the edges of the wrappers before sealing. This helps them stick together and avoids any filling escape during frying. Fry in Batches: Fry only a few egg rolls at a time to prevent overcrowding; this allows each to get evenly crispy. Storage Reminder: Enjoy your Apple Pie Egg Rolls fresh for the best texture. If stored, keep them in an airtight container, but be aware they may lose crispness. Make Ahead Options These Apple Pie Egg Rolls are perfect for meal prep enthusiasts! You can assemble the egg rolls up to 24 hours in advance by sealing them tightly and storing them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. To maintain their crispy texture, avoid frying until you’re ready to serve—this ensures they stay fresh and delicious. When it’s time to enjoy these delightful treats, simply heat up your oil and fry them for about 3-4 minutes until golden brown. How to Store and Freeze Apple Pie Egg Rolls Room Temperature: Keep your Apple Pie Egg Rolls at room temperature for up to 2 hours before serving to maintain their best texture and flavor. Fridge: Store leftover egg rolls in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at them in a hot skillet for added crispiness! Freezer: If you want to save some for later, freeze uncooked egg rolls on a baking sheet until firm, then transfer to a freezer-safe bag for up to 2 months. Fry directly from frozen, adding a couple of extra minutes to the cooking time. Reheating: For best results, reheat leftover egg rolls in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es to regain their crispy texture.
